This review is from: Klezmer Celebration (Audio CD)
This CD has a surprising range of tracks on it. There is for exaple the very jazzy version of "happy birthday" that is just easy listened to, amongst others. On the other hand though, and that is what makes this CD so exceptional, there are these songs that talk of the jewish culture and the very special spirit it has. A spirit of graet pride and joy that always bears a touch of melancholy, even sadness, tells of loss. Fascinating is that Feidman tells us these stories soley through his clarinete, he is truly an exceptional player, not so much playing it but singing through it. Worth every single penny. Singular.
